/*
|
|
* The QEMU IPL Parameters will be stored at absolute address
|
|
* 204 (0xcc) which means it is 32-bit word aligned but not
|
|
* double-word aligned. Placement of 64-bit data fields in this
|
|
* area must account for their alignment needs.
|
|
* The total size of the struct must never exceed 28 bytes.
|
|
*/
|
|
struct QemuIplParameters {
|
|
uint8_t qipl_flags;
|
|
uint8_t index;
|
|
uint8_t reserved1[2];
|
|
uint64_t reserved2;
|
|
uint32_t boot_menu_timeout;
|
|
uint8_t reserved3[2];
|
|
uint16_t chain_len;
|
|
uint64_t next_iplb;
|
|
} QEMU_PACKED;
|
|
typedef struct QemuIplParameters QemuIplParameters;
